Best Internet Provider In Glenwood, MN

Spectrum stands out in Glenwood, Minnesota, as a top internet provider. It draws on cable and fiber connections to provide max download speeds of 1 Gbps, covering 36% of the city. With plans starting at a reasonable $49.99 per month, it caters particularly well to those with high data needs, such as gamers and HD content streamers.

Viasat Internet and HughesNet, however, offer robust alternatives. Each harnesses satellite connection: Viasat reaches the entire city despite a lower maximum download speed of 30 Mbps, making it reliable where wired connections lack reach. HughesNet matches this 100% coverage and, at 25 Mbps and the same starting price as Spectrum, represents an affordable option for Glenwood residents.
